There was recently a SIL thread about not being included in conversation. Someone mentioned that there's a way to join in when you're being ignored.
Can someone teach me how to do this smoothly without it sounding socially awkward?

- Nod along, tsk tsk, and laugh at the appropriate places in the conversation,
- Make eye contact
- Ask a polite question like, what do you think about X, that is somehow related to the conversation
That being said, I can't see wanting to join a conversation where I am being ignored. I'd rather find someone else to interact with or open a sefer tehillim.
